Technical Field

[0001] The invention belongs to the technical field of measuring devices, and in particular relates to a measuring device for power supply cable installation. Background Art

[0002] During the installation process of the power cable, the length of the power cable needs to be measured. The traditional method of measuring the length of the power cable is usually to use a measuring instrument. However, the measuring instrument is not convenient for measuring the power cable in a complex environment. The staff needs to use a tape measure to measure the power cable. Currently, the tape measures used to measure power cables on the market are usually steel tape measures. The surface of the steel tape measures is relatively smooth. When measuring the power cables with steel tape measures, the staff needs to place the steel tape measure against the outer wall of the power cable and measure along the laying trajectory of the power cable. The existing steel tape measure has a strip structure and a concave cross-section. When measuring continuously bent power cables, the steel tape measure is easily separated from the power cable, which leads to errors in the measurement values ​​of the power cables. DETAILED DESCRIPTION

[0015] In order to more clearly understand the above-mentioned objects, features and advantages of the present invention, the present invention is further described in detail below with reference to the accompanying drawings and specific embodiments.

[0016] like Figures 1-6 A measuring device for power cable installation shown includes a measuring belt 2, which includes a plurality of measuring units connected end to end, with every two adjacent measuring units connected via a rotating structure; The measuring unit includes a bridge block 18, on which a measuring bar 20 is embedded. The cross-section of the bridge block 18 is concave, and the top surface of the bridge block 18 is located on both sides of the measuring bar 20 with sockets 19. A spring plunger 21 is embedded in the portion of the bridge block 18 near the socket 19. The spring plunger 21 is a structure in the prior art and is well known to those skilled in the art. The use of the spring plunger 21 can firmly connect the ferrule 14 to the bridge block 18.

[0017] The rotating structure includes a through piece 22, both ends of which are in contact with the overlapping block 18, and the side of the overlapping block 18 facing away from the through piece 22 is in contact with a fixed plate 25. Both ends of the through piece 22 are penetrated by a plug-in rod 24, which passes through the overlapping block 18 and is plugged into the fixed plate 25, so that the through piece 22 and the fixed plate 25 can be rotated on the overlapping block 18.

[0018] The ferrule 14 is detachably connected to the bridge block 18. Both ends of the ferrule 14 are plugged into the bridge block 18 through the socket 19. The end of the ferrule 14 abuts against the spring plunger 21. The output end of the spring plunger 21 extends to the inside of the socket 19. The ferrule 14 is a structure in the prior art. When the ferrule 14 is connected to the bridge block 18, the ferrule 14 can drive the cable to be fixed on the bridge block 18.

[0019] The overlapping block 18 at one end is abutted against the marking plate 10, and the side abutment strips 13 are detachably connected on both sides of the marking plate 10. The side abutment strips 13 are rotatably connected to the overlapping block 18. The marking plate 10 is a red plastic plate. The setting of the marking plate 10 can facilitate the staff to find the end of the measuring tape 2.

[0020] The overlapping block 18 at the other end is fixedly connected to the sleeve tube 12, and the interior of the sleeve tube 12 is clamped with a reeling rod 15, one end of the reeling rod 15 is sleeved with the second cross plate 5, and the other end of the reeling rod 15 is sleeved with the first cross plate 3, and the end of the reeling rod 15 facing away from the first cross plate 3 is threadedly connected to the first connecting block 6, and the inner wall of the first connecting block 6 abuts against the second cross plate 5, and the end of the reeling rod 15 facing away from the first connecting block 6 is fixedly connected to the abutting block 16, and the inner wall of the abutting block 16 abuts against the first cross plate 3, so that the reeling rod 15 can drive the sleeve tube 12 to reel the measuring tape 2.

[0021] A transmission rod 23 is detachably connected to the abutment block 16, and a storage shell 17 is sleeved on the end of the transmission rod 23 facing away from the abutment block 16. A coil spring 4 is fixedly connected to the inner wall of the storage shell 17, and an end of the coil spring 4 facing away from the storage shell 17 is fixedly connected to the transmission rod 23. The coil spring 4 can drive the transmission rod 23 to rotate, and at this time the transmission rod 23 can drive the winding rod 15 to rewind the measuring tape 2.

[0022] One end of the second cross plate 5 is detachably connected to a handle 7, which is clamped with the first cross plate 3. The lower end of the handle 7 is fixedly connected to a base 8. A roller 1 is distributed on one side of the measuring belt 2. Both sides of the roller 1 are rotatably connected to abutment plates 9, one of which is clamped with the first cross plate 3, and the other side abutment plate 9 is clamped with the second cross plate 5. The roller 1 can roll on the outer wall of the measuring belt 2, thereby realizing the measurement of the measuring belt 2 along the trajectory of the cable.

[0023] A sliding groove 26 is provided on the upper part of the handle 7 near the measuring tape 2. A pressing strip 28 is slidably connected to the interior of the sliding groove 26. One end of the pressing strip 28 is fixedly connected to a pressing end 27. The other end of the pressing strip 28 is fixedly connected to an extrusion spring 29. The end of the extrusion spring 29 facing away from the pressing strip 28 is fixedly connected to the inner wall of the sliding groove 26. The side wall of the pressing strip 28 is fixedly connected to an inclined block 30. The inclined block 30 is an isosceles triangle structure. The pressing rod 11 is abutted on the inclined block 30. The pressing rod 11 passes through the handle 7, and a return spring 31 is fixedly connected to the outer wall of the pressing rod 11. The end of the return spring 31 facing away from the pressing rod 11 is fixedly connected to the handle 7. When the staff presses the pressing rod 11, the pressing strip 28 can drive the pressing end 27 to press on the measuring tape 2, thereby fixing the use length of the measuring tape 2. It should be added that the side of the tilting block 30 facing away from the pressing end 27 is in contact with the pressing rod 11, and the tilting block 30 will not be separated from the pressing rod 11.

[0024] Working principle: When the device is actually used, the staff's hand pulls the measuring tape 2 through the marking plate 10, and then uses the hoop 14 to sleeve the cable. Then the end of the hoop 14 is plugged into the connecting block 18 through the jack 19, so that the bottom wall of the connecting block 18 can be attached to the cable. The staff's hand holds the handle 7, and then pulls the measuring tape 2 through the handle 7. When the measuring tape 2 measures the bending part of the cable, the staff uses the hoop 14 to sleeve the cable, and then the hoop 1 The end of 4 is plugged into the overlapping block 18 through the socket 19, which can prevent the measuring tape 2 from separating from the outer wall of the cable. When the hoop 14 is plugged into the overlapping block 18, the staff's hand presses the pressing rod 11, and the pressing strip 28 can drive the pressing end 27 to press on the measuring tape 2, thereby fixing the use length of the measuring tape 2 and facilitating the plugging of the hoop 14 and the overlapping block 18. It should be added that scale lines are engraved on the measuring strip 20, and the scale lines of two adjacent measuring strips 20 are continuous.
